Birds’ first loss a bitter pill to swallow for Truter

Coach focuses on rising TTM

- By Charles Baloyi

Two moments of madness in a space of five minutes led to Swallows’ first Premiershi­p defeat of the season, according to their head coach Brandon Truter.

It took 16 matches for the Birds to lose their first DStv Premiershi­p game and fellow newcomers TS Galaxy have the honour of being the first team to defeat the Sowetobase­d side in the top-flight division.

Galaxy are enjoying a revival under the guidance of veteran tactician Owen da Gama, who succeeded where many coaches failed. Swallows’ leading goalscorer with 10 goals, Ruzaigh Gamildien, converted a 50th-minute penalty to open the scoring for the visitors.

However, late goals by Lindokuhle Mbatha and Bevan Fransman in the 84th and 87th minutes saw the Birds concede defeat for the first time this season. Truter’s men had never lost a league game since March last year, when they were still in the GladAfrica Championsh­ip. That loss was against University of Pretoria.

However, the Birds loss on Tuesday was not to be unexpected after six consecutiv­e draws ahead of the Galaxy match. Moreover, Swallows at the weekend also lost in the Nedbank Cup, via penalties against TTM.

“We were in control for 85 minutes and then they (Galaxy) put us under pressure by putting four to five players upfront. They scored via a deflection and the other one was a set-piece. Two moments of madness in five minutes and we got punished,” said Truter.

Neverthele­ss, the soft-spoken coach said he is proud of his boys for going 16 matches unbeaten.

“It’s exactly a year since we lost our last league game. It is a wake-up call and we look forward to our next league game against Tshakhuma Tsha Madzivhand­ila; we want to avenge our Nedbank Cup defeat against them. The boys are a bit down, but I will pick them up,” added Truter.

Da Gama said he is proud of his team, now in the top 8.

“We did it against all odds and came back from a goal down to [win]. Nobody can take away our fighting spirit.”
